Adjuvants for agricultural chemicals

Adjuvant compositions for use with agrochemical solutions is provided; more specifically adjuvant compositions that may be used to prepare agrochemical formulations used in the field to control weeds, pests and plant pathogens that adversely affect crop production. The adjuvants improve coverage of the target foliage and exposure of the targeted weed, pest or plant pathogen to the active ingredient of the formulations without the need for increasing the amount of active ingredient applied while reducing spray drift and off-target application.

PHOTOSENSITIZER COMPOUNDS, METHODS OF MANUFACTURE AND APPLICATION TO PLANTS

Provided herein are compounds of general Formula I:

##STR00001##

or agriculturally acceptable salts thereof. The compounds of Formula I can be used to improve the health of plants. For example, the compounds of Formula I can be used to inhibit a microbial pathogen of a plant, or to increase resistance of a plant to one or more abiotic stress. Methods of manufacturing the compounds of general Formula I, as well as synthetic intermediates are also provided.

METHODS OF PEST CONTROL

Methods of controlling agricultural pests are disclosed. An aerated liquid mixture is formed from a composition containing a bacterial nutrient source, a nitrogen-containing compound, a phosphate-containing compound, a magnesium-containing compound, a buffer, a chitinase inducer, and at least one strain of bacteria that produces chitinase. The liquid mixture is administered to soil and plants, and acts as an organic biological pesticide.
